Chapter 34.4, Problem 34.3CE

The electric part of an electromagnetic wave is given by E(x, t) = 0.75 sin (0.30xωt) V/m in SI units.

a. What are the amplitudes Emax and Bmax?

b. What are the angular wave number and the wavelength?

c. What is the propagation velocity?

d. What are the angular frequency, frequency, and period?

A spectra is a graph that has amplitude on the Y-axis and frequency on the X-axis. A harmonic spectra simply draws a vertical line at each frequency that a harmonic would be produced. The height of the line indicates the amplitude at which that harmonic would be produced. If the Fo of a sound is 125 Hz, please sketch a spectra (amplitude on the Y axis, frequency on the X axis) of the harmonic series up to the 4th harmonic. Include actual values on Y and X axis.
Sketch a sign wave depicting 3 seconds of wave activity for a 5 Hz tone.
